Source format
MKA is an audio-only Matroska container. It is commonly used to store music, voice recordings, and multi-track audio with modern codecs such as FLAC, AAC, Opus, or Vorbis. MKA files are popular among users who want flexible metadata support, multiple audio streams, and good compression in a single file.
Target format
GSM is a speech-oriented audio format based on the GSM 06.10 codec. It was designed for telephony and low-bandwidth voice transmission, so it produces very small files but with limited fidelity. GSM is mainly used for voice prompts, legacy phone systems, and other applications where compact speech audio matters more than sound quality.
How to perform the conversion
The most reliable way to convert MKA to GSM is with FFmpeg, because it can read Matroska audio and encode directly to GSM.
- Install FFmpeg on your computer.
- Open a terminal or command prompt in the folder containing your MKA file.
- Run a command like
ffmpeg -i input.mka -ac 1 -ar 8000 output.gsm. - If the source contains multiple audio tracks, choose the correct one with
-map, for exampleffmpeg -i input.mka -map 0:a:0 -ac 1 -ar 8000 output.gsm. - Check the result by playing the GSM file in a compatible audio player or importing it into your target system.

Notes on quality and compatibility
GSM is a major quality downgrade from most MKA sources, especially if the MKA file contains music, stereo audio, or high-resolution audio. GSM is optimized for narrowband speech, so it typically uses 8 kHz mono audio and sounds thin or robotic on non-voice material. For best results, convert only speech content, and expect loss of detail, stereo separation, and high frequencies.
Compatibility can also be limited: many modern players support GSM through FFmpeg or system codecs, but some software may not open .gsm files directly. If your destination system requires a specific container or filename extension, verify its requirements before converting. When the source MKA contains subtitles, chapters, or multiple tracks, those elements will not carry over to GSM because GSM is an audio codec format, not a multimedia container.
